Lungu a failure – HH

13770468_1136973183051502_5250237294366825736_nUnited Party for National Development (UPND) presidential candidate Hakainde Hichilema has charged that President Edgar Lungu has failed to govern the nation. 

Hichilema told thousands of Kanyama residents who gathered at Kanyama’s Twashuka grounds in Lusaka, that Lungu has completely failed to manage the country, leading to the escalation of prices of essential commodities.

“Lungu has completely failed to govern. He must retire and go back to chawama.  He found fertilizer selling at K150, right now a bag of fertilizer is K450,” Hichilema told the boisterous crowd.

“I went to School with government money, I am not ashamed to say I walked bare footed for the first three years of my school life and I owe it to you Zambians who educated me and made me what I am today,” he added.

And Hichilema has accused the Electoral Commission of Zambia (ECZ) of working with the ruling Patriotic Front (PF) in recruiting its cadres as District Polling Officers.

Earlier, former Republican Vice President Guy Scott sternly warned all foreign nationals to stay away from Zambia on the polling day.

Dr. Scott, who frequently broke into song when delivering his speech, also urged voters to forge ahead despite the intimidation which he alleged as being perpetrated by PF.

Others who attended the rally includes Lusaka aspiring parliamentary candidates, Sylvia Masebo, Potipher Tembo, Dr Charllotte Scott, Mulenga Sata and Mayoral Candidate Dr Maureen Mwanawasa.
